Quick question for you guys. 1998 Bayou 300 runs like poop. I offered to take a look at it for the guy and noticed that it has a CV carb, well it appears that the vacum line for the slide isn't hooked up on the end opposite the carb. Am I blind and just can't see where it connects or does the other end not actually hook up to anything? I'm guessing it's like the old stock carbs I tore off my raptor and that line has to connect somewhere for vacum to raise the slide???
#2
Does it have a vacumn operated fuel petcock? Does it have a 'pri' position? If so, that hose goes to the petcock.
Almost all cv carbs have internal vacumn ports. Most use a small hole in the bottom of the slide to get vacumn up to the chamber.
